According to the public record, 29, Anderton Rise, Torpoint is a mid-century freehold house with 1,205 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 470 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 29, Anderton Rise, Torpoint is £338,703 and the estimated rental value is £1,308 per month.

29, Anderton Rise, Torpoint has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 18 Jan 2018.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Electric storage heaters, Room heaters, electric.
According to HM Land Registry, 29, Anderton Rise, Torpoint was last sold on 29th July 2016 for £235,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
